Naturally, what individuals need to live varies greatly according to their own standards and tastes but here are some general figures released in December 2013:
To live comfortably, a person needs $42,000 per annum and a couple needs $58,000.
In Australia, the aged pension is $21,913 for a single person and $33,036 for a couple. This amount is considered to supply a basic lifestyle.
So how much money is it estimated that you will need in superannuation as a lump sum at retirement to achieve a comfortable lifestyle. Here are the estimates:
Single $785,000
Couple $1,075,000
